My favorite method for cleaning carpets involves renting a carpet machine for the weekend, NOT buying the cleaner that they offer, and instead using lemon scented ammonia and plain vinegar with hot water in the cleaning machine. This is a very clean rinsing formula that will cut grime and pet odors without damaging the carpet. New padding is a must but you can clean the carpets and then pull them outside to dry while you replace the padding and mop the underfloor with the sudsy ammonia and vinegar mix. 2 cups ammonia 2 cups vinegar 1 full tank of hot water on the carpet machine Please remember! Keep all bleach and bleaching products away from the ammonia! Once the carpets and floor are dry the ammonia is dispersed and you will not have to worry about a negative chemical reaction in the future.

Q: Do i need to use a carpet stretcher to install carpet.If i don't use one will it still work alright
If u want your carpet to be in correct position and without rippling then at the time of install carpet u should use carpet strecher .If u dont use carpet stretcher then it will look fine just right now but after a year puckers will start appearing every where.Carpet stretching is, generally, done in two different situations: During the initial installation and for a carpet repair. The initial stretch, during installation, ensures that the carpet is tight, secure, and even across the entire floor covering.

Q: The carpet shall be cut, bonded and spliced into a whole piece, which shall be directly paved on the ground without bonding with the ground, and the surrounding shall be trimmed along the corner of the wall. This method is suitable for carpets that often have to be rolled up or the floor of rooms with unusual and heavy loads. Fixed type: cut the carpet, bond and sew it into one piece, and fix it around the floor of the room. Two methods can be adopted: one method is to stick the four sides of the carpet surface with the ground with adhesive or double-sided adhesive tape; On the other hand, we set up wooden card strips with upward nails on the ground around the room, and set the back of the carpet on the small nails with the wooden card strips facing upward.
Two methods of carpet stitching (1) connect the bottom of two carpets with needle and thread. (2) The glue on the adhesive paper can be melted and pasted only after heating. You can melt the glue with an iron and put it on. When pasting, the adhesive tape is placed at the joint of the carpet. As soon as you take an iron to melt the adhesive on the paper, the other person presses the carpet on the freshly melted adhesive tape.

Q: I have horses aswell, and we always put rugs on them to suit the weather conditions, but never put any rugs on the donkeys. Their coat is thick, but would getting them a rug still be a good idea to keep them warm? Its snowing where I live at the minute, and its meant to be getting even colder soon!
I agree with Janian. They shouldn't need a rug. Donkeys (and horses) can handle cold just fine. What they can't handle is a combination of wet and windy. Then they might need a waterproof blanket, but they should have a shelter to stay dry in anyway. A blanket can actually make them colder by pushing down the fluffy hair, which is meant to insulate them from the cold.
